  1// SPDX-License-Identifier: GPL-2.0
  2
  3#include <linux/reboot.h>
  4#include <linux/serial_core.h>
  5#include <clocksource/timer-goldfish.h>
  6
  7#include <asm/bootinfo.h>
  8#include <asm/bootinfo-virt.h>
  9#include <asm/byteorder.h>
 10#include <asm/machdep.h>
 11#include <asm/virt.h>
 12#include <asm/config.h>
 13
 14struct virt_booter_data virt_bi_data;
 15
 16#define VIRT_CTRL_REG_FEATURES	0x00
 17#define VIRT_CTRL_REG_CMD	0x04
 18
 19static struct resource ctrlres;
 20
 21enum {
 22	CMD_NOOP,
 23	CMD_RESET,
 24	CMD_HALT,
 25	CMD_PANIC,
 26};
 27
 28static void virt_get_model(char *str)
 29{
 30	/* str is 80 characters long */
 31	sprintf(str, "QEMU Virtual M68K Machine (%u.%u.%u)",
 32		(u8)(virt_bi_data.qemu_version >> 24),
 33		(u8)(virt_bi_data.qemu_version >> 16),
 34		(u8)(virt_bi_data.qemu_version >> 8));
 35}
 36
 37static void virt_halt(void)
 38{
 39	void __iomem *base = (void __iomem *)virt_bi_data.ctrl.mmio;
 40
 41	iowrite32be(CMD_HALT, base + VIRT_CTRL_REG_CMD);
 42	local_irq_disable();
 43	while (1)
 44		;
 45}
 46
 47static void virt_reset(void)
 48{
 49	void __iomem *base = (void __iomem *)virt_bi_data.ctrl.mmio;
 50
 51	iowrite32be(CMD_RESET, base + VIRT_CTRL_REG_CMD);
 52	local_irq_disable();
 53	while (1)
 54		;
 55}
 56
 57/*
 58 * Parse a virtual-m68k-specific record in the bootinfo
 59 */
 60
 61int __init virt_parse_bootinfo(const struct bi_record *record)
 62{
 63	int unknown = 0;
 64	const void *data = record->data;
 65
 66	switch (be16_to_cpu(record->tag)) {
 67	case BI_VIRT_QEMU_VERSION:
 68		virt_bi_data.qemu_version = be32_to_cpup(data);
 69		break;
 70	case BI_VIRT_GF_PIC_BASE:
 71		virt_bi_data.pic.mmio = be32_to_cpup(data);
 72		data += 4;
 73		virt_bi_data.pic.irq = be32_to_cpup(data);
 74		break;
 75	case BI_VIRT_GF_RTC_BASE:
 76		virt_bi_data.rtc.mmio = be32_to_cpup(data);
 77		data += 4;
 78		virt_bi_data.rtc.irq = be32_to_cpup(data);
 79		break;
 80	case BI_VIRT_GF_TTY_BASE:
 81		virt_bi_data.tty.mmio = be32_to_cpup(data);
 82		data += 4;
 83		virt_bi_data.tty.irq = be32_to_cpup(data);
 84		break;
 85	case BI_VIRT_CTRL_BASE:
 86		virt_bi_data.ctrl.mmio = be32_to_cpup(data);
 87		data += 4;
 88		virt_bi_data.ctrl.irq = be32_to_cpup(data);
 89		break;
 90	case BI_VIRT_VIRTIO_BASE:
 91		virt_bi_data.virtio.mmio = be32_to_cpup(data);
 92		data += 4;
 93		virt_bi_data.virtio.irq = be32_to_cpup(data);
 94		break;
 95	default:
 96		unknown = 1;
 97		break;
 98	}
 99	return unknown;
100}
101
102static void __init virt_sched_init(void)
103{
104	goldfish_timer_init(virt_bi_data.rtc.irq,
105			    (void __iomem *)virt_bi_data.rtc.mmio);
106}
107
108void __init config_virt(void)
109{
110	char earlycon[24];
111
112	snprintf(earlycon, sizeof(earlycon), "early_gf_tty,0x%08x",
113		 virt_bi_data.tty.mmio);
114	setup_earlycon(earlycon);
115
116	ctrlres = (struct resource)
117		   DEFINE_RES_MEM_NAMED(virt_bi_data.ctrl.mmio, 0x100,
118					"virtctrl");
119
120	if (request_resource(&iomem_resource, &ctrlres)) {
121		pr_err("Cannot allocate virt controller resource\n");
122		return;
123	}
124
125	mach_init_IRQ = virt_init_IRQ;
126	mach_sched_init = virt_sched_init;
127	mach_get_model = virt_get_model;
128	mach_reset = virt_reset;
129	mach_halt = virt_halt;
130
131	register_platform_power_off(virt_halt);
132}
